Institut Français
Founded in 1910, and situated in an impressive listed art-deco building in South Kensington, London, the Institut francais is the official French government centre of language and culture. It is one of 150 such Instituts throughout the world. * The Language Centre teaches over 6000 students a year through a dynamic course programme. * The Ciné Lumière, a true showcase for the best in French, European and world cinema, features over 600 screenings a year. Includes premieres, recent releases, classics, and rare movies. Plus personal appearances by directors, screenwriters and actors. * The two-storey multi-media library has a vast choice of French books, newspapers, periodicals, videos, CDs, and more. And there is a special multi-media children library too. * Talks and Debates are regularly programmed, as are wine tastings. * Le Bistrot, a typical French bistrot, offers authentic regional dishes, snacks, and boasts an impressive wine list.
